Kwicandelo lokuxuba izinto ezixineneyo kakhulu kwiikhemikhali, amandla amatsha, amayeza, kunye nezinto ze-elektroniki, ii-vacuum dual planetary mixers kunye nee-vertical kneaders bezisoloko ziyindlela ezimbini eziphambili zokukhetha izixhobo. Nganye inamandla ayo, kodwa ikwanazo nemida yayo:
Abaxubi beeplanethi ezimbini babalasele ekusasazekeni kakuhle nasekukhupheni igesi nge-vacuum, kodwa bayasokola xa besebenzisa izinto ezinjengomgubo ophezulu kakhulu.
Izixhobo zokuxova ezithe nkqo zibalasele ekuchebeni nasekuxoveni izinto ezizaliswe kakhulu, kodwa zijongene nobunzima bokukhupha igesi nokucoca
Ngoko ke, ngaba kukho isixhobo esinokusasazwa ngokulinganayo kunye nokukhupha igesi ngokufanelekileyo njengomxubi weeplanethi, ngelixa sikwabonelela ngokuxova okunamandla okufunekayo ukuphatha izinto ezixineneyo kakhulu?
Impendulo ithi ewe— iVertical Vacuum Planetary Kneader , kanye "isixhobo sokuxuba sesizukulwana sesithathu" esiyilwe yinkampani yethu ngokudibanisa iingenelo zeteknoloji zombini zokuxuba izinto ezinzima kakhulu kwisizukulwana esilandelayo.
Ngamafutshane, lo "ngumxube weplanethi onokuxova."
Nangona igcina iingenelo eziphambili ze-vacuum dual planetary mixer ( intshukumo yeplanethi + i-vacuum degassing ), ibandakanya itekhnoloji ephambili yee-kneaders —iiblade zokuxova zohlobo lwe-Σ —efikelela ekudibaneni okugqibeleleyo kweendlela ezimbini zokuxuba.

Ii-mixers zemveli ze-dual planetary zisebenzisa ii-blades zohlobo lwesakhelo okanye ze-paddle ezisebenza ngokuyintloko ukuguqula izinto. Ii-blades zethu ezintsha ze-planetary type Σ-type zidibanisa ii-blades ze-Σ zee-kneader kunye nendlela yokuhamba kwe-planetary:
Uguquko : Iiblade ezimbini ze-Σ zijikeleza i-axis esembindini yetanki, zityhala izinto ezisuka eludongeni ziye embindini
Ukujikeleza : I-Σ blade nganye ijikeleza kwi-axis yayo ngaxeshanye, ivelisa isenzo esinamandla sokucheba nokuxova
Intshukumo Edibeneyo : Izinto ziyasolulwa, zisongwe, zicinezelwe, kwaye zisasazwe ngokuphindaphindiweyo—umphumo wokuxuba udlula kakhulu lowo wezixhobo zoomatshini omnye
Isitshixo sokusebenza kakuhle kokuxova sixhomekeke kunxibelelwano phakathi kweeblade nodonga lwetanki. Ngovavanyo olubanzi, sifumene uluhlu olufanelekileyo lokukhupha (1.5-2.5mm) :
Inkulu kancinci kunezixhobo zokuxova zemveli → inciphisa ukuveliswa kobushushu obunokukhuhlana, ikhusela izinto ezibuthathaka kubushushu
Incinci kancinci kunee-planetary mixers zemveli → igcina amandla okucheba aqinileyo
Olu lungiso "oluchanekileyo" luvumela izixhobo ukuba zitshintshele ngaphandle komthungo phakathi kweendlela ezimbini zokusebenza:
Xa kufuneka ukusasazwa : Yandisa isantya, sebenzisa iingenelo zokuxuba iiplanethi
Xa kufuneka ukuxova : Nciphisa isantya, sebenzisa isenzo sokuxova ukuxova
Yeyiphi eyona nto ibuhlungu kakhulu kwiikrwela zemveli? Ukususa igesi nzima —le nto icinezelwa ngokuphindaphindiweyo, nto leyo ebangela ukuba amaqamza omoya acinezelwe abe ngamaqamza amancinci avaleleke ngaphakathi, nto leyo eyenza kube nzima ukuwakhupha.
Isisombululo sethu:
Uyilo olukhethekileyo lokugoba kweblade : Ihlala ijika izinto ngexesha lokuxova, idala "impembelelo yokuphefumla"
Uyilo lwepayipi ye-vacuum olulungiselelweyo : Izibuko lokukhupha umoya elikwindawo apho izinto zitshintsha kakhulu khona
Inkqubo yokufunxa i-vacuum ehlukaniswe ngokwezigaba : Okokuqala xuba kuxinzelelo lomoya, uze ufake i-vacuum kancinci kancinci ukuze amaqamza aphume ngokupheleleyo.
Ukucheba okunamandla ngokungenakuphepheka kuvelisa ubushushu—isiphene esibulalayo kwizinto ezibuthathaka kubushushu. Siyile indlela yokukhusela ubushushu kabini :
Ukujikeleza kweJacket : Amanzi abandayo okanye ioyile yobushushu ijikeleza eludongeni lwetanki ukuze ithathe ubushushu obunzima
Ulawulo lwe-PID olukrelekrele : Lulungisa ngokuzenzekelayo isantya kunye nokuhamba kokupholisa ngokusekelwe kwimpendulo yobushushu
Isiphumo : Nokuba kusetyenzwa izinto ezinomtsalane ophezulu kakhulu, ubushushu bungalawulwa ngaphakathi kwe-±2℃ yexabiso elibekiweyo.

Izinto eziphathekayo : I-silicone eqhuba ubushushu egcwele i-alumina, umxholo womgubo yi-92%, imeko yokuqala ifana nesanti eyomileyo
Isisombululo Sendabuko : Kufuneka usebenzise i-kneader, kodwa ukususa igesi kunzima—imveliso inamaqamza amancinci
Izixhobo Zethu :
Isigaba 1 (Indlela yokuxova): Ukuxova ngesantya esiphantsi ngamandla aphezulu, umgubo umanziswe ngokupheleleyo
Isigaba sesi-2 (Imo yePlanethi): Yandisa isantya, ukukhupha igesi nge-vacuum
Isiphumo : Ukugqitywa kwenyathelo elinye, akukho maqamza, ukuphuculwa kokusebenza kakuhle ngama-40%
Izinto : I-conductive adhesive equlethe ii-carbon nanotubes, i-viscosity eyi-150k cps, i-shear-sensitive
Isisombululo Sendabuko : Ukusebenzisa umxube weplanethi kuyingozi yokungaxutywa ngokwaneleyo, ngelixa ukusebenzisa isixhobo sokuxovula kuyingozi yokucheba iityhubhu zekhabhoni.
Izixhobo Zethu :
Khetha "Imo Yokucheba Ephantsi": Ngokuyintloko intshukumo yeplanethi, ukusasazeka okuthambileyo
Iiparameter eziphambili zirekhodwa ngokuzenzekelayo, zibonelela ngesiseko sokwandisa imveliso
Isiphumo : Iityhubhu zekhabhoni aziguquki, zisasazeke ngokufanayo, ziphumelele okokuqala
Izinto ezisetyenzisiweyo : Ijeli yePolymer, ifuna ukususa igesi nge-vacuum kunye nokuxova okuphakathi
Isisombululo Sendabuko : Indlela enamanyathelo amabini—qala ngokuxova kumatshini wokuxova, uze udlulisele kwi-planetary mixer ukuze ukhuphe igesi.
Izixhobo Zethu :
Inkqubo yenyathelo elinye: Okokuqala uxove ngokulinganayo kwimo yokuxova, uze utshintshele kwimo yeplanethi ukuze ususe amaqamza omoya.
Isiphumo : Isusa ukudluliselwa kube kanye, ithintela ungcoliseko, iphinda kabini ukusebenza kakuhle

Imvelaphi : Inkampani ivelisa izixhobo ze-anode ze-lithium battery silicon-carbon, inkqubo ibandakanya:
Inyathelo 1: Xuba umgubo we-nano-silicon nge-binder (i-viscosity ephezulu kakhulu)
Inyathelo lesi-2: Yongeza izinto eziqhuba umbane kunye nezinyibilikisi ukuze zixutywe zibe ludaka (i-viscosity ephakathi)
Indawo Yokuqaqamba : Oomatshini ababini ababefuneka ngaphambili—i-kneader + i-planetary mixer—ukudluliselwa kwezinto kunzima, akusebenzanga kakuhle, kwaye kulula ukungcolisa.
Isisombululo sethu : Isixhobo esinye se-50L se-Vacuum Planetary Kneader
Isigaba sokuxova: Isantya esiphantsi yi-20 rpm, ukuxova ngamandla imizuzu engama-30
Isigaba sokuDilution: Yongeza kancinci kancinci izinyibilikisi, yonyusa isantya ukuya kwi-60rpm, ukusasazwa kweeplanethi
Isigaba sokuSusa igesi: Vacuum -0.098MPa, qhubeka uxuba imizuzu eli-15
Iziphumo :
Umatshini omnye uthatha indawo yezimbini, okonga i-40% kutyalo-mali
Ixesha lenkqubo lincitshisiwe ukusuka kwiiyure eziyi-2.5 ukuya kwiiyure eziyi-1.5
Akukho kudluliselwa kwezinto, ukuphepha ungcoliseko, isivuno siphucuke nge-5%
